Verde Mexican Chicken “lasagna”
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 15 Minutes
Cook Time: 15 Minutes
Ready In: 30 Minutes
Servings: 6
A great recipe that I adapted after making the red sauce version, but found that we prefer the green sauce. I like to make this with leftover chicken, or buy a rotisserie chicken and use what I need from that. EASY, quick, and makes GREAT leftovers! You can serve this alone, or with rice and beans or a salad. Also good with a few tortilla chips for crunch!
Ingredients:
1/4 cup loosely packed fresh cilantro leaves
4 ounces cream cheese
1/2 teaspoon cumin
1 cup shredded monterey jack cheese
2/3 cup chopped onion
28 ounces las palmas green chili sauce
12 (6 inch) corn tortillas
3 cups chopped chicken
1 cup frozen corn
1 cup frozen spinach
1 (4 ounce) can mild green chilies
Directions:
1. Chop cilantro. Soften cream cheese. Microwave on HIGH 30-45 seconds or until very soft. Mix cilantro into cream cheese, add Cumin.
2. Put 2/3 cup of the enchilada sauce over bottom of small casserole pan (8x8 or so).
3. Pour remaining enchilada sauce into a large shallow bowl for dipping.
4. To assemble lasagna, dip four tortillas into enchilada sauce in bowl and arrange over sauce in casserole dish, overlapping as necessary. Scoop half of the cream cheese mixture over tortillas, dropping by teaspoon evenly arranged.
5. Top with half of the chicken, onion, corn, spinach, green chilis and cheese.
6. Repeat layers one time. (see below).
7. Dip remaining four tortillas into sauce and arrange over top layer. Pour remaining enchilada sauce over lasagna and sprinkle with remaining 1/2 cup Monterey Jack cheese.
8. Microwave, covered, on HIGH 12-15 minutes or until center is hot. Let stand 5 minutes.
9. Layers from bottom up:.
10. Sauce, Tortillas (dipped), Cream Cheese/Cilantro, Onion, Chicken, Corn, Spinach, Green Chili's, Cheese.
11. REPEAT.
12. Yield: 4-6 servings.
